Title of article :
Field and laboratory aging of polymeric distribution cable terminations. I. Field aging

Abstract :
This, two-part paper, describes the results of a research
project aimed at understanding the magnitude of aging of
polymeric cable terminations used in distribution. The
termination types evaluated are currently used, hence, they
have satisfied IEEE Standard 48. This standard does not
address the issue of aging. Terminations made from 3
different polymer families and porcelain were evaluated.
Presented in Part 1, are the results of field aging from 5
outdoor sites in the USA over a 3 year period, and in Part 2,
results Erom accelerated aging fog chamber laboratory tests.
The results from field aging show that only minor changes
were produced. Some differences were observed in the
electrical performance of formulations within the same
polymer family, and among different polymer families.
However, it was concluded that the performance of the
terminations evaluated would not be compromised by aging
produced changes in the weathershed housing.
